First Scene Shots have been filmed - Production Blog 1

My group and I have filmed the first shots for our music video which was the Party Scene. The scene was filmed in a Drama Classroom and we chose this classroom as it had black walls, ceiling and flooring which makes the scene look more dark like a club/party. Jacob who is in charge of mise-en-scene and Thomas who is in charge of props and lighting helped us with the prop ideas and lighting style such as the use of RGB party lights. Thomas also had the decision of what type of clothing should be worn by the artist (Jacob) in order to make it suit the Hip Hop genre. I wanted to use a smoke machine in the shits as I felt it would make the video stand out more and make it feel more like a club/party. The media department provided us with the smoke machine to use in our shots.

I was directing where the party scene should be filmed in the room and I also directed how it should be filmed, what it should look like and what I want the artist to do in the video. I also filmed some of the shots as we used my personal camera to film these shots and I also used my own personal dolly as well to get great shots. I wanted the video to have panning and dolly shots and therefore I filmed the shots which looked like that and the other shots were also filmed by James.

We had a slight issue of lighting in the shots and therefore the quality of the video was lowered and the picture quality was a bit noisy as the lighting wasn't great in the set. Despite this minor issue, the shots still came out great and it looked great.
